Definition of Digyny
1. Noun. (biology) The fertilization of a diploid ovum by a monoploid sperm, resulting in a triploid zygote. ¹

Medical Definition of Digyny
1. Digynia Fertilization of a diploid ovum by a sperm, which results in a triploid zygote. Compare: diandry. Origin: di-+ G. Gyne, woman (05 Mar 2000)
